AP classes are college-level courses aimed at high-achieving high school students. About 40 AP subjects are available, but most schools only offer a select number of these courses.
Since AP courses hold high school students to a college-level standard, earning a high grade in an AP class and passing the AP exam shows admissions officers that you can succeed at the college level.
